Output dd26fbec3de05972b5a43482127a85d80ddcf541e536ea52d59a38f7dfd2662f:0

value
3891494
script pubkey
OP_0 OP_PUSHBYTES_20 ead383d9cc1945a4afbbc4aadee732d7f805540c
address
ltc1qatfc8kwvr9z6ftamcj4daeej6luq24qvsk8jzz
transaction
dd26fbec3de05972b5a43482127a85d80ddcf541e536ea52d59a38f7dfd2662f
spent
true